Creating Inclusive Gaming Spaces:
To build a diverse gaming community, it is crucial to create spaces that are welcoming and inclusive. These spaces can be physical or virtual, such as gaming conventions, online forums, and social media platforms.
Safe and Welcoming Environments:
- Promote respectful and inclusive behavior within gaming communities.
- Establish and enforce clear guidelines to prevent harassment and discrimination.
Accessible Platforms:
- Ensure that gaming platforms and events are accessible to individuals with disabilities.
- Advocate for features like customizable controls and subtitles to enhance inclusivity.
